I'm considering buying some NCLH shares, and noticed this in the small print for the stockholder benefits:

"Benefit is not combinable with any other offer. Shareholders have the option to choose between the shareholder benefit or the other offer"

Now, I'm sure I'm reading that wrong, but it sounds to me like you can't combine it with anything at all, so if we have Free At Sea you can't get the OBC from shareholder benefit.
So, is this just another example of NCL wording things badly and they really meant something like "Can't be combined with any other shareholder benefit", or is it actually correct as written?

Not sure what other offer they mean since it has never been a problem to get for me.  I have gotten it with Free at Sea, as well as bonus OBC from NCL, as well as OBC from my travel agent and it was never an issue.

We always use the stockholder benefit for obc. I have had delays or had to resubmit if I had mailed the paperwork. No issues when I scan and email. I just emailed info for a June cruise on Saturday and the credit posted on Tuesday.
